The HMS Belfast was a light cruiser of the British Royal Navy from WWII. It earned service on August 5th, 1939. At the end of November of the same year, as a result of damage by a German mine, she was excluded from service for 3 years. From 1942 on, she covered Arctic convoys. On December 26th, 1943, together with the Cruisers HMS Norfolk and HMS Sheffield, she repulsed the attacks of the German Battleship Scharnhorst, which was trying to break through to an allied convoy. Scharnhorst interception contributed to its subsequent encirclement in sinking. HMS Belfast also participated in the attack on the German Battleship Tripitz. Starting in June 1944, it underwent a general renovation. In August 1945, she entered the Port of Sydney, where the end of the war in Pacific found her. In the years 1945-1962 with breaks for repairs she served in the Far East including participation in the Korean War. In 1966, it was designated for a residential hulk. By 1941, though, she was treatened with scrapping. Thanks to the attitude of British Society, though, this did not happen. It was instead anchored on the Thames and became a museum exhibit. Subsequent renovations extended its life.

Cobi WWII Historical Collection USS Arizona (BB-39) Battleship
|
|

USS Arizona is a battleship that was launched during the Great War. During its service, the ship underwent modernization. Arizona was present at Pearl Harbor during the Japanese attack on December 7, 1941. During the raid on board the ship there was a catastrophic detonation. Most of the crew were killed and the ship sank, becoming a symbol of the Japanese attack. The wreckage of the battleship has never been recovered. The elements of the superstructure protruding above the water surface were removed, leaving only the barbet of the third main artillery tower still above the waterline. In 1962, the USS Arizona mausoleum on the wreckage was opened.
